Anytime You Want To Really Wow People, Show Up With Baked Tex-Mex Pimiento Cheese Dip

No party is complete without a glorious spread of snacks, and this dip is certain to be the star of the party. This classic southern dish gets a southwest makeover and we couldn't be more thrilled.

What You Will Need:

  • 1/2cup mayonnaise

  • 6 oz cream cheese, softened to room temperature (reduced fat is fine)

  • 3/4 cup  chopped roasted red bell pepper

  • 2 jalapeno peppers, seeds and ribs removed, chopped finely

  • 8 oz extra sharp cheddar, grated (about 2 cups)

  • 8 oz Pepperjack cheese, grated

  • 1/3 cup minced scallion (2-3 scallions)

  • 1/3 cup minced fresh cilantro

  • 1 tsp Worcestershire sauce

  • 1/4 tsp red pepper flakes (more or less to taste)

  • salt and pepper to taste

  • tortilla chips, for serving

How To Prepare:

  1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ees and lightly grease a 2-quart baking  dish.
  2. In a large bowl, combine all the ingredients for the dip, reserving 1 tablespoon of each cheese for topping.  Mix well with a spatula or wooden spoon.  Adjust seasonings if necessary, and spoon mixture into the baking dish.
  3. Top with the reserved cheese and bake 20-25 minutes, until hot and bubbly.  Garnish with additional cilantro, and serve with tortilla chips.
